Common French Door Repair Issues: A Comprehensive Guide

French doors are a popular choice for many house owners due to their elegant style, ability to let in natural light, and smooth connection between indoor and outdoor spaces. Nevertheless, like any other home function, French doors can experience issues with time. Understanding these common repair issues can assist property owners preserve their doors and ensure they continue to operate smoothly. Common Issues with French Doors

ProblemDescriptionSigns of the Problem
1. MisalignmentDoors might end up being misaligned due to settling or wear.Problem in closing or locking doors.
2. Weatherstripping DamageWeatherstripping can break, triggering drafts.Visible drafts or high energy costs.
3. Broken Glass PanelsGlass can be shattered or split from impacts.Visible cracks or damaged glass.
4. Worn HardwareHinges and locks can break with time.Squeaking noises or trouble locking.
5. Swollen Door FrameWetness can trigger wood to swell, preventing closure.Doors sticking or not closing entirely.
6. Inappropriate InstallationPoor installation can cause different issues.Spaces at the frame or inappropriate fitting.
7. Peeling or Fading PaintPaint can deteriorate, impacting visual appeals and security.Visible fading, cracks, or peeling paint.

1. Misalignment

Description: Over time, French doors may become misaligned due to the natural settling of the home or wear and tear. When misalignment happens, the doors might not close effectively, triggering aggravation and compromising security.

Signs of the Problem:

  • Difficulty in closing the doors entirely.
  • Gaps in between the door and the frame.
  • The door may drag on the flooring or stick when opened.

Repair Solutions:

  • Adjust the hinges using a screwdriver to straighten the doors.
  • Use shims to change the door frame, if required.

2. Weatherstripping Damage

Description: Weatherstripping is developed to insulate the door and prevent drafts. In time, it can wear or become harmed due to sun direct exposure or extreme weather.

Indications of the Problem:

  • Noticeable drafts around the doorframe.
  • Increased energy costs due to ineffective insulation.

Repair Solutions:

  • Remove old weatherstripping and change it with new material.
  • Usage adhesive-backed foam tape for simple installation.

3. Broken Glass Panels

Description: French doors frequently feature big glass panels, which can be prone to breaking due to effects, weather condition modifications, or accidents.

Signs of the Problem:

  • Visible fractures or shattered glass in the panels.
  • Problem in opening or securing the door due to broken glass.

Repair Solutions:

  • Replace the damaged glass with a brand-new panel, following security standards.
  • Contact a professional if the damage is substantial or requires competence.

4. Worn Hardware

Description: The hardware in French doors, consisting of hinges, locks, and handles, undergoes use and tear in time. This can lead to trouble in operation and compromised security.

Indications of the Problem:

  • Squeaking noises when opening or closing the door.
  • Trouble in latching or locking the door.

Repair Solutions:

  • Lubricate hinges and locks with penetrating oil or graphite.
  • Change used hardware as required to ensure smooth operation.

5. Swollen Door Frame

Description: Excess moisture can cause wooden frames to swell, resulting in doors that stick or do not close properly. This is particularly common in damp environments.

Indications of the Problem:

  • Doors sticking or jamming when trying to close.
  • Visible warping of the door frame.

Repair Solutions:

  • Allow the frame to dry out in less humid conditions.
  • Sand down the inflamed locations to bring back correct functionality.

6. Incorrect Installation

Description: If Interior French Doors Repairs doors are not installed properly, they can lead to a host of problems, consisting of misalignment and poor insulation.

Indications of the Problem:

  • Gaps around the doorframe.
  • Doors that do not fit correctly within the frame.

Repair Solutions:

  • Re-evaluate the installation and change the positioning if necessary.
  • Employ a professional to ensure proper installation if required.

7. Peeling or Fading Paint

Description: The paint on Double French Door Repairs doors can fade or peel in time due to sunlight and weather condition exposure, affecting both aesthetic appeals and defense.

Indications of the Problem:

  • Visible peeling or splitting paint.
  • Fading colors that detract from the doors' look.

Repair Solutions:

  • Sand down the peeling areas and apply a fresh coat of paint.
  • Use high-quality exterior paint for better sturdiness against the aspects.

Often Asked Questions (FAQ)

Q1: How do I understand if my French Door Repairs doors are misaligned?A1: If you observe gaps around the frame, trouble in closing the doors, or if the doors drag on the flooring, they may be misaligned.

Q2: Can I replace glass panels myself, or should I employ a professional?A2: If you are experienced in DIY home repairs, you can change glass panels yourself. However, for safety and quality, working with a professional is advised.

Q3: What type of weatherstripping is best for French doors?A3: Adhesive-backed foam tape or V-strip weatherstripping are both efficient choices for French doors.

Q4: How frequently should I maintain my French doors?A4: Regular maintenance, including checking hinges, locks, and weatherstripping, must be performed at least as soon as a year, ideally in the spring.

Q5: What should I do if my French doors are stuck?A5: Check for swelling or misalignment first. If the door is swollen due to wetness, let it dry. If misaligned, change the hinges or frame as required.

French doors can raise the visual appeals of any home while supplying functional advantages. Nevertheless, like any home function, they require routine maintenance and occasionally require repairs. By understanding Common French Door Repair Issues issues and understanding how to resolve them, property owners can keep their French doors in excellent condition for years to come. Whether it's a basic fix like replacing weatherstripping or a more complicated repair including damaged glass, comprehending the common repair issues will ultimately lead to much better care and durability for these lovely doors.
